|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ard steel cutting tools without proper lubrication, leading to tool wear and poor surface finish. | Employ carbide or high-speed steel tooling specifically designed for non-ferrous metals and use a suitable cutting fluid to maintain tool life and achieve a clean cut. |
| Insufficiently de-burring edges, which can create stress risers or debris in hydraulic systems. | Always use a chamfering tool or file to create a small, consistent radius on all cut edges, ensuring smooth transitions and preventing foreign object debris. |
